Carolyn Barth Renzin

Chief Legal and Compliance Officer

Carolyn is the Chief Legal and Compliance Officer of FanDuel Group. In that role, she oversees legal, risk, regulatory engagement, and compliance for the company with the goal of positioning FanDuel as the industry leader in stakeholder trust.

Before joining FanDuel, Renzin was an Assistant General Counsel at J.P. Morgan Chase & Co., where she worked as a regulatory litigator and in the Office of the General Counsel modernize the bank’s legal operations. She joined JPMC from the compliance consulting and investigations firm Guidepost Solutions, where she worked with companies under regulatory scrutiny to enhance their compliance functions. Before Guidepost, Renzin was a partner at the boutique law firm Stillman, Friedman & Shechtman where she represented individuals and corporations in civil, criminal, and regulatory litigation in high stakes matters.

Renzin began her legal career as a law clerk to the Honorable Judge Ronald M. Gould on the U.S Court of Appeals for the 9th Circuit and then as an associate at the law firm Simpson Thacher & Bartlett LLP.

Renzin holds a Bachelor of Arts from Wesleyan University and a J.D. magna cum laude and Order of the Coif from the University of Michigan Law School, where she served as an editor of the Michigan Law Review.
